Survey by Maruti India finds 75 per cent Indians do not wear seat belts. Many say they find it negatively impacts their image. Few others say it ruins their clothes. Lack of awareness and weak enforcement are also key reasons for seat belts being ignored.

In a case of violence and rioting at Maruti Suzuki India Ltd's (MSIL) Manesar plant in 2012 in which a senior officer was burnt alive, a Haryana Court awarded life imprisonment to 13 and five-year jail term to four others.

A court here on Friday convicted 31 employees of Maruti Suzuki India Ltd (MSIL), including 13 on charges of murder, for the violence at the company's Maneser plant in August 2012.

Country's largest car maker Maruti Suzuki India is investing up to Rs 4,000 crore in the next 2-3 years in key areas like product development, R&D and marketing infrastructure, a senior MSIL official said Tuesday.

Maruti Suzuki India, which agreed to let parent Suzuki Motor Corporation own an upcoming plant in Gujarat, expects to save about Rs 10,500 crore in the first 15 years by not investing in the facility.
